Questions marquées «return»

95
Quel est le type du mot-clé "retour"?

Nous utilisons des instructions de retour en option dans les fonctions JavaScript. C'est un mot-clé. Mais quel est le type réel de returnlui - même. En fait, je suis devenu confus en voyant l'exemple: function add(a, b) { return ( console.log(a + b), console.log(arguments) ); } add(2, 2);...

87
Utilisation de 'return' dans un bloc Ruby

J'essaie d'utiliser Ruby 1.9.1 pour un langage de script intégré, de sorte que le code "utilisateur final" soit écrit dans un bloc Ruby. Un problème avec ceci est que j'aimerais que les utilisateurs puissent utiliser le mot-clé 'return' dans les blocs, afin qu'ils n'aient pas à s'inquiéter des...

10
Pourquoi renvoyer NULL de main ()?

Je vois parfois des codeurs qui utilisent NULLcomme valeur de retour main()dans les programmes C et C ++, par exemple quelque chose comme ça: #include <stdio.h> int main() { printf("HelloWorld!"); return NULL; } Quand je compile ce `code avec gcc, je reçois l'avertissement de: avertissement:...